cdlib.algorithms.eigenvector

cdlib.algorithms.eigenvector(g_original: object) NodeClustering

Newman’s leading eigenvector method for detecting community structure based on modularity. This is the proper internal of the recursive, divisive algorithm: each split is done by maximizing the modularity regarding the original network.

Supported Graph Types

Undirected

Directed

Weighted

Yes

No

No

Parameters:

g_original – a networkx/igraph object

Returns:

NodeClustering object

Example:

>>> from cdlib import algorithms
>>> import networkx as nx
>>> G = nx.karate_club_graph()
>>> com = algorithms.eigenvector(G)
References:

Newman, Mark EJ. Finding community structure in networks using the eigenvectors of matrices. Physical review E 74.3 (2006): 036104.
